Nominations open for 2025 Prince Michael Awards

Nominations are being sought for the 2025 Prince Michael International Road Safety Awards.

Established by HRH Prince Michael of Kent in 1987, each year the ‘most outstanding’ international road safety initiatives receive public recognition through the scheme.

The awards are presented in five main categories based on the five pillars of the Global Plan for a Decade of Action: road safety management, safer roads, safer vehicles, safer road users and post-crash response.

Nominations should be ‘proven and effective interventions and best practices for preventing road trauma and provide a strengthen Safe Systems’.

The winners will be invited to the awards’ luncheon held in London – the details of which will be announced in due course.

The deadline for submissions is 30 June 2025.

Organisers say nominations are open to any team, public sector organisation, government department, private sector organisation or business.

They should be clear, ‘concise and presented against all the judging criteria’.

Information on the criteria can be found via the awards website.
